Embroidered Patch Design: From Concept to Vectorization
Great patches start with a clear concept that translates into an embroidered patch design. In this phase, you simplify complex images, extract essential elements, and decide on a color palette that remains legible on different fabrics. If you’re starting from a logo or illustration, vectorizing the artwork helps maintain crisp lines when scaled to smaller patches and still feels impactful on larger formats.
Digitizing and color strategy are central to turning concept into stitch commands. The embroidery digitizer maps color blocks to thread types, choosing satin stitches for outlines and fill stitches for large color areas. Avoid tiny details that won’t render well at small sizes, and use color approximations that stay true to your brand—these choices are core to the embroidered patch design and tie directly into the broader patch production process.
The Patch Production Process: Steps from Artwork to Finish
The patch production process begins with artwork review and digitizing. A designer cleans up the image, identifies color zones, and sets stitch types and densities to balance detail with fabric support. This step lays the foundation for consistent results across runs and minimizes surprises in later production.
Proofing, sampling, and setup complete the initial phase. You’ll review a digital proof and a physical sample patch to verify scale and color accuracy before mass production. Then the embroidery setup, density decisions, and edge finishing are tuned to suit the garment and backing, ensuring the patch production process delivers reliable, repeatable results.
Patch Backing and Materials: Durability, Feel, and Suitability
Patch backing and materials influence durability, feel, and how the patch sits on garments. Popular fabrics like twill, felt, and Oxford cloth each contribute a distinct texture and appearance, affecting stitch density and edge finish choices. Selecting the right material helps the final patch blend with uniforms, casual wear, or workwear.
Backing options determine attachment method and user convenience. Iron-on backings offer quick application, sew-on backings provide long-term security, and adhesive backings suit temporary placements. If you expect frequent washing, choose a stronger backing and edge finish to preserve shape and legibility.
Patch Sizes and Shapes: Design, Cost, and Edge Finishes
Patch sizes and shapes influence visibility and production cost. Smaller patches require simpler designs, while larger patches accommodate more detail. Common shapes include circles, ovals, shields, and custom contours that follow the artwork, helping you balance branding with practicality.
Edge finishing also affects wear and aesthetics. Merrowed (overlocked) edges seal the design for durability, while laser-cut edges offer a modern, clean look. The chosen edge finish should align with the patch’s size, backing, and intended garment type to optimize wear characteristics.
Color Strategy, Density, and Quality Control in Embroidery
Color strategy and density are central to achieving strong, brand-consistent embroidery. Plan a thread palette that matches your logo while considering color fastness and thread brightness on the chosen fabric. Limiting color counts can reduce production complexity without sacrificing impact.
Quality control and proofing ensure reliable results. Review color consistency across patches, test print or mock patches, and validate stitching density and backing adhesion. A small batch test on the actual garment helps confirm how memory, wash, and wear affect the final look.
